Solution :
Cyanophyceae - The blue-green colour is due to presence of a phycobilin pigment c-phycocyanin (also c-phycoerythrin). Chlorophyceae - The green colour is due to presence of a chl. - a, chl. - b, xanthophylls and carotens. Phaeophyceae - Brown colour is due to presence of pigment 'fucoxanthin'.
